From the Breadalbane Cabinet Gallery of Royal Portraits. No. 7 in "Catalogue of the Breadalbane Cabinet Gallery," (1824). From note affixed to verso: "This picture is painted from a picture in the collection of the Earl of Buchanan it was sent to his lordshipfrom the Keilberg Gallery in the ancient house of the Lytrum family near Tubingen in Swabia. The original is full-length & is very curious . . . ."
